Endorses application
Powell River Regional District’s board of directors has voted unanimously to provide a letter of support to the Third Crossing Society for Community Forest Funding, in support of building a bridge on the Upper Eldred River, to replace two bridges that were destroyed by inclement weather. The board called for respecting the conditions noted by Western Forest Products Inc. that were stipulated in the forest company’s letter of support for the project.
At the Thursday, July 23 regional board meeting, City of Powell River Director Russell Brewer said it is important to get a trail strategy in place. Any project such as the Third Crossing Society bridge should be considered within the context of all the other projects that need to be done, Brewer said. A request for proposals for the trail strategy is anticipated in September.

Supports biocontrol
Regional directors voted unanimously to support biocontrol measures at the south end of Texada Island and targeted herbicide control measures at the north side of Texada Island by the Coastal Invasive Species Committee. The measures will be for the control of Japanese Knotweed. The regional board will also advise the Coastal Invasive Species Committee that monies for scotch broom control at the Paradise Valley Exhibition Park be carried over to next year.
Alters lease
There will be an alteration to the Paradise Exhibition Park Society lease agreement pertaining to the Malaspina Volunteer Fire Department fire hall. At the Powell River Regional District board meeting, directors voted to endorse the following clause being inserted into the Paradise Exhibition Park Society lease agreement as 7.01(h):
The park society shall not be responsible or assume any liability for the Malaspina Fire Protection Area No. 2 Hall, which has been constructed on the property by the regional district in agreement with the society, in the interests of public safety. Nor shall said hall and related improvements and equipment be considered improvements under section 7.01(a).
Materials money
At its Thursday, July 23 meeting, Powell River Regional District’s board concurred with the recommendation of the rural services committee to approve financial assistance in the amount of $1,000 to the Lasqueti Last Resort Society to assist them with the purchase of materials to construct the health centre. The money will come from the Electoral Area E grant-in-aid account.
Repairing halls
The regional board approved a 2015 budget amendment to eliminate the $5,000 budgeted contribution to the reserve and to reallocate funds from under spending in other operating accounts to allow for repairs to the two Savary Island satellite fire halls, with a cost of $14,000.
Supports subdivision
Regional directors have voted to support the two lot subdivision of two existing lots, legally described as Lots 1 and A, Block 8A, District Lot 1377, Group 1, New Westminster District, located on Savary Island in the vicinity of Indian Point, into two new lots measuring 0.206 and 0.076 hectares, on the condition that proposed Lot A, as shown on the proposed subdivision plan dated September 16, 2011, is donated to a land trust or equivalent entity, to be held in perpetuity as an undeveloped parcel of land.
